plusangel / solid_principles_cpp
SOLID principles using modern C++
☆11Updated 3 years ago
Alternatives and similar repositories for solid_principles_cpp:
Users that are interested in solid_principles_cpp are comparing it to the libraries listed below
- A small library in modern C++ to initialize spdlog loggers from a toml configuration file.☆13Updated 2 months ago
- ☆68Updated 3 years ago
- File/Directory Watcher for Modern C++☆83Updated 2 years ago
- C++14 compatible observer pattern / signal slot pattern that can ignore extra parameters like Qt's signals and slots.☆17Updated 3 years ago
- A static reflection framework for C++, using libclang.☆55Updated 2 years ago
- C++11 compatible charconv☆29Updated last month
- A header-only C++ library that allows easily creating thread-safe, concurrency friendly resources.☆20Updated last year
- C++14 codec library☆25Updated 3 years ago
- Fast and lightweight thread pool for C++11 and newer.☆40Updated 3 months ago
- ☆13Updated 2 years ago
- Libusb wrapper for Asio☆64Updated 2 years ago
- Compile-time string manipulation library for modern C++☆59Updated 10 months ago
- Docker container with compilers and tooling for basic C++ projects☆81Updated 3 years ago
- Fast and lightweight C++ HTML parser☆25Updated last year
- ☆21Updated 3 years ago
- A compiler-friendly variadic type list for C++.☆36Updated last year
- Miscellaneous Useful Utilities for C++.☆30Updated last year
- mlib is a fast, simple c++ meta-programming library that uses c++20.☆45Updated last year
- Task System presented in "Better Code: Concurrency - Sean Parent"☆42Updated 4 years ago
- Enumerating all of the Undefined Behavior in C++☆36Updated 2 years ago
- C++20 library for binary serialization of arbitrary aggregates or tuples. The library also unifies work with tuples and aggregates☆13Updated 2 years ago
- Utilities for working with strings at compile time and passing strings as template parameters.☆22Updated 5 years ago
- C++20 compile time compressed string tables☆46Updated 2 years ago
- A modern C++ uri & query parser☆11Updated 6 months ago
- A C++14 implementation of IEEE 754 decimal floating point numbers☆25Updated this week
- A C++ coroutine library for writing asynchronous distributed applications using Boost ASIO, Qt, gRPC, ROS2, TAO, ..., as communication f…☆33Updated this week
- A work-in-progress C++20/23 header-only maths library for game development, embedded, kernel and general-purpose that works in constant c…☆23Updated 2 years ago
- Parent of *-lite repositories, a migration path to post-C++11 features for pre-C++11 environments☆83Updated 3 years ago
- ☆9Updated 4 months ago
- Finite State Machine implementation using std::variant☆85Updated 5 years ago